THE POSITION

Washington County Developmental Disabilities Division under the Health and Human Services (HHS) Department is hiring a fulltimeProgram Specialist.

About Us:
The Washington County Developmental Disabilities Division supports the choices of individuals experiencing developmental and intellectual disabilities and their families within our community by promoting and providing services that are personcentered flexible community inclusive and supportive of the discovery and development of each individuals unique gifts talents and abilities.

Steps of the process:

  1. Apply today! In lieu of a resume we ask that you complete and submit an online application which will be used to screen for minimum qualifications (MQs) and to determine starting pay in accordance with the provision of the Oregon Equal Pay Law.
  2. MQ Review:Human Resources will screen applications for MQs starting the week of when the posting closes. Additional preferred qualifications screening may be applied prior to the interview step depending on the number of applications received.
  3. Subject Matter Expert Review:Your responses to the supplemental questions may be evaluated and scored by a panel of subject matter experts. Your total score for this examination will affect your placement on the eligible list (a list of candidates eligible for interviews).
  4. Panel Interview(s):Generally the top 6 8 candidates will be invited to participate in a panel interview.
  5. Conditional Offer: A successful candidate will be required to successfully clear a thirdparty background check as a preemployment condition and the State of Oregon comprehensive background check as a condition of continuous employment.
